[QUOTE="angus9259, post: 618824, member: 7398"] I do vaccinate with bovishield gold ML fetal protection pre-breeding in the spring. I try to keep it cool . . . probably doesn't last an hour. I try to use small samples. Cows and bulls. These cattle were from a "high end" sale so I'm not sure what they got. I did get colostrum in her yesterday (3 doses by 12 hours) but she was a twin. the boy died earlier today . . . he never actually walked though he tried hard. She was up, but never seemed to suck. She's shown signs of life, but is sliding downhill fast. Bo-Se, tubing, dex, scourgaurd. Hard to say how much work you put into what's probably a freemartin. [/QUOTE]
